A Kilovolt is 1000 volts.
A kilowatt is an unit of true power in an AC circuit -as measured by a wattmeter. A kilovolt ampere is an unit of apparent power in an AC circuit, which is the product of the voltage across a load by the current through it. The relationship between the two is: kilowatt = (kilovolt ampere) x (power factor of load)
The abbreviation for kilovolt is kV. One kilovolt is equal to 1,000 volts, and this unit is commonly used in electrical engineering and power distribution to measure high voltages.
25kv=?kwAnswerA volt ampere (V.A) is the unit of apparent power, and applies to AC circuits that contain resistance and reactance. Apparent power is the vector sum of true power and reactive power. A kilovolt ampere is 1000 V.A. The volt ampere is the product of supply voltage and load current.
Liken volt and amp to a water in a pipe. Voltage is the water pressure in the pipe and amperage is the water flow through the pipe. They are two completely different electrical units.
V which abbreviates the word volt, which is the unit of measure of the difference in electromotive force (EMF), (or electric potential) between two points of contact; the resulting voltage difference could be direct current (DC) or alternating current (AC) depending on the source of the voltage difference.

The main difference between a 12-volt armature and a 24-volt armature is the voltage rating at which they operate. A 12-volt armature is designed to run on a 12-volt electrical system, while a 24-volt armature is designed for a 24-volt electrical system. This difference determines the power and speed capabilities of the armature when used in electrical devices.
